#!/bin/bash SCRIPT_DIR="$(cd "$(dirname "${BASH_SOURCE[0]}")/../.." && pwd)" source "$SCRIPT_DIR/lib/common-functions.sh" if [ "$EUID" -ne 0 ]; then print_error "This script must be run as root" exit 1 fi print_banner "List Available Backups" echo "" echo -e "${BOLD}Available Backups${NC}" echo "" # Check if acrocmd exists if ! command -v acrocmd &>/dev/null; then echo -e "${YELLOW}acrocmd CLI tool not found${NC}" echo "" echo "To list backups:" echo " • Use Acronis web console (recommended)" echo " • Log in and navigate to: Backup → Backup plans" echo " • View all backup archives and recovery points" echo "" echo "Command line option:" echo " acrocmd list archives" echo " acrocmd list recoverypoints" echo "" press_enter exit 0 fi echo "Querying backup archives..." echo "" # Try to list archives if acrocmd list archives 2>/dev/null; then echo "" else echo "No archives found or command failed" echo "" fi press_enter